RANGIORA BOROUGH COUNCIL
——
NOTICE OF INTENTION TO TAKE LAND
——

IN the matter of the Public Works Act 1928 and the Acts amending the same and in the matter of the Municipal Corporations Act 1954 and the Acts amending the same, notice is hereby given that the Mayor, Councillors, and Citizens of the Borough of Rangiora, a body corporate, constituted under the Municipal Corporations Act 1954, proposes, under the provisions of the above-named Acts and all other acts and powers enabling it in that behalf, to take, in the manner provided by the Public Works Act 1928, for “the use, convenience, or enjoyment of a street” within the Borough of Rangiora, the lands described in the Schedule hereto; and notice is hereby further given that a plan showing the lands to be taken and the names of the owners and occupiers of such lands is deposited at the office of the Town Clerk of Rangiora aforesaid, where it lies open for public inspection daily, without fee, during all reasonable hours; and that all persons affected shall, if they have any objections (not being an objection to the amount or payment of compensation) to the taking of such land, set forth in writing such objections and send such writing, within 40 days from the 13th day of September 1965 (being the date of the first publication of this notice), to the Rangiora Borough Council addressed to “The Town Clerk, Rangiora”.

SCHEDULE

ALL that parcel of land situate in the Borough of Rangiora containing by admeasurement 2 roods 6 perches, more or less, being part of Rural Section 226A and being the land recorded in Deeds Register C226A (Canterbury Deeds Register), which said land lies to the south of the intersection of Murray Street and George Street in the Borough of Rangiora, having a width of approximately 50 links and extending south to a depth of 1071 links and forming a prolongation of Murray Street, and being more particularly shown coloured blue on a plan deposited in the office of the Chief Surveyor at Christchurch and therein numbered 10540.

Dated at Rangiora this 8th day of September 1965.

R. WARD, Town Clerk, Rangiora.

AUCKLAND CITY COUNCIL
——
NOTICE OF INTENTION TO TAKE LAND
——

IN the matter of the Public Works Act 1928, notice is hereby given that the Auckland City Council proposes, under the provisions of the above-mentioned Act, to execute a certain public work, namely, drainage works in the City of Auckland, and for the purpose of such public work the land described in the Schedule hereto is hereby required to be taken; and notice is hereby further given that a plan of the land so required to be taken is deposited in the public office of the Town Clerk at the Town Hall, Auckland, and it is open for public inspection, without fee, by all persons during ordinary office hours. Every person affected who wishes to make any objection to the execution of the said public work or to the taking of the said land (not being an objection to the amount or payment of compensation) must state his objection in writing and send the same, within 40 days from the first publication of this notice, to the Town Clerk, Town Hall, Auckland.

SCHEDULE

ALL that piece of land containing 1 rood 5 perches, more or less, being part Lot 18, Deposited Plan 11224, being part Allotment 2, Parish of Titirangi, and being part of the land comprised and described in certificate of title, Volume 1561, folio 71, North Auckland Registry, as the same is approximately shown on a plan recorded in the office of the Director of Works and City Engineer at the Town Hall, Auckland, under No. 11098/63 B.K.U. 439, and thereon coloured red and situated in Patiki Street, Avondale.

Dated the 13th day of September 1965.

G. O. SIMS, Town Clerk.

This notice was first published on the 14th day of September 1965.

FRANKLIN COUNTY COUNCIL
——
NOTICE OF INTENTION TO TAKE LAND
——

IN the matter of the Counties Act 1956 and in the matter of the Public Works Act 1928, notice is hereby given that the Franklin County Council proposes, under the provisions of the above-mentioned Acts, to execute a certain public work, namely, the provision of a road, being a portion of Miranda-Kaiawa road, within the County of Franklin, and for the purposes of the use, convenience, and enjoyment of the road the lands described in the Schedule hereto are required to be taken.

And notice is hereby further given that a plan of the lands so required to be taken is deposited in the public office of the clerk to the said Council situated in Roulston Street, Pukekohe, and is open for inspection, without fee, by all persons during ordinary office hours.

All persons affected by and who have well grounded objections to the execution of the said public work or the taking of such lands must state their objections in writing and send the same, within 40 days from the 15th day of September 1965, being the day of the first publication of this notice, to the County Clerk at the County Office, Roulston Street, Pukekohe.

SCHEDULE

APPROXIMATE area of the parcel of land required to be taken:

A. R. P.
Description of the land:

1 11·8 Part Wharekawa 1G 1 Block; coloured yellow.

Situated in Block VI, Wharekawa Survey District, County of Franklin, North Auckland Land District; as the same are more particularly delineated on S.O. Plan 44913, deposited in the office of the Lands and Survey Department, Auckland.

Dated at Pukekohe this 15th day of September 1965.

R. G. YOUNG, County Clerk.

WHAKATANE COUNTY COUNCIL
——
RESOLUTION MAKING SPECIAL RATE
——

Edgecumbe Township Sewerage Loan 1965, £46,000

“THAT, for the purpose of providing the annual charge on a loan of £46,000 authorised to be raised by the Whakatane County Council under the above-mentioned Act for the purposes of installing a sewer reticulation system for the Edgecumbe Township, the Whakatane County Council hereby makes a special rate of six decimal seven pence (6·7d.) in the pound on the rateable unimproved value of all rateable property within the Edgecumbe Township, and that the special rate shall be an annual-recurring rate during the currency of the loan and be payable yearly on the 1st day of April in each and every year during the currency of the loan, being a period of thirty (30) years, or when the loan is fully paid off.”

I hereby certify that the above is a true and correct copy of a resolution passed by the Whakatane County Council on 26 August 1965.

J. C. KOLLER, Acting County Clerk.

WHANGAREI CITY COUNCIL
——
RESOLUTION MAKING SPECIAL RATE
——

PURSUANT to the Local Authorities Loans Act 1956, the Whangarei City Council, at a meeting held on 1 September 1965, passed the following resolution:

“That, for the purpose of providing the annual charge on a loan of £25,000 authorised to be raised by the Whangarei City Council for the purpose of purchasing the property known as Almond Court Flats, the Whangarei City Council hereby makes a special rate of 0·0726d. in the pound upon the rateable value of all rateable property in the City of Whangarei; and hereby resolves that the special rate shall be an annual-recurring rate during the currency of the loan and be payable yearly on 1 April in each and every year during the currency of the loan, being for a period of 10 years, or until the loan is paid off, and the said Council doth hereby appropriate and pledge the said rate as security for the said loan.”

Dated this 8th day of September 1965.

J. F. JOHNSON, Mayor.
